Pressure and performance turned up too late

Ladies 1s travelled to their closest home game where they faced Old Loughts. After their first game meet was a draw, both teams looking to grab the 3 points.

Old Loughts came out hard with keeping the possession and building up into Ipswich defensive half. A few short corners came early on for Loughts but GK Ali Barham kept the sheet clean with also a save off the line from Captain Lucy Dunnett. Ipswich kept Loughts back with some strong defending and out-letting from POTM, Kat Blake. The first quarter remained 0-0.

Second quarter and Ipswich trying to make the right decisions - they got some forward passes and rewarded the forwards the ball from their leads. Unfortunately with the minimal circle entry opportunities Ipswich had. Access denied.

Ipswich kept up their efforts with forwards doing a lot of shuttles across the pitch to key the ball as high as possible. Score stayed level at half time 0-0.

Third quarter, Loughts started to struggle and become frustrated to get to ball out of the transfer. Crash falls were the alternative option for Loughts getting through and this time were upgraded their circle entry to put the first goal on the board. 1-0. Ipswich worked to make up for the goal by earning their first short corner of the match, a brilliant drive by forward Georgia Harrold along the baseline. Lizzy Wheelhouse with an incredibly near miss off the post. Loughts responded by gaining on the counter and leaving Ipswich on the back foot. A final corner for Loughts won and a disputed call took the score line to 2-0.

4th quarter and Ipswich had to really dig deep and find something to stay in contention for the 3 points. More opportunities arose with short corners but nothing came off of them. Game came to a finish of 2-0.

Another frustrating loss which doesn’t reflect the efforts in which the team put out. Perhaps a highlighted weakness for the team was their lungs before the final whistle. A second week without any chaotic minute-causing-goals (I’m calling that our stat of the week!) which a huge leap in the right direction for the team; for individuals and team building.
